4.6.17 Onboard Devices Configuration
The items in this menu allow you to change the onboard devices settings. Scroll down to view
the other BIOS items.
Power On By PCI-E
Allows you to enable or disable the Wake-on-LAN function of the onboard LAN controller or
other installed PCI-E LAN cards.
Configuration options: [Disabled] [Enabled]
Power On By RTC
Allows you to enable or disable the RTC (Real-Time Clock) to generate a wake event and
configure the RTC alarm date. When enabled, you can set the days, hours, minutes, or
seconds to schedule an RTC alarm date.
Configuration options: [Disabled] [Enabled]
PCIe Bandwidth Bifurcation Configuration
[Auto] Run full PCIe X16 mode.
[X8/X8] Split up PCIEX16_1 that runs at X16 into X8/X8.
HD Audio
Controls the detection of the HD-Audio device.
[Disabled] HDA will be unconditionally disabled.
[Enabled] HDA will be unconditionally enabled.
Intel 2.5G LAN1/2
Allows you to enable or disable Intel LAN.
Configuration options: [Disabled] [Enabled]
